Enactment of Landmark Measures on Scholarship, Consumer & Business Protection Hailed

The city council approved on third and final reading two measures for the protection of consumers, food service delivery providers and delivery riders and its novel scholarship program.

Councilor Ma. Librada Fe M. Reyna, stressed that the 26 year old scholarship measure is already outdated and needs to adapt to the current market conditions and academic necessities. Successful and accepted scholars will receive every semester P10,000 matriculation expenses, P1,500 learning resource materials allowance, and P1,500 uniform allowance. In addition, P1,500 monthly stipend shall also be given.

Meanwhile, Councilor Karlos Liberato E. Reyna IV led the Sanggunian in the ratification of an ordinance protecting transactions made through delivery service providers from unfair or fraudelent cancellation of orders made through mobile phones and other social media applications.

Earlier, the Sanggunian feted two Dagupenos who hurdled the tough 2019 bar examinations in Manila. Atty Carlo Alipio Fernandez and Atty Richard Sayson, with their families, received the citation from Vice Mayor Dean Bryan L. Kua and the full city council during its regular Thursday session.
